Jednolity lokalizator zasobów, skrócony adres URL, znany również jako adres internetowy, to określony ciąg znaków, który stanowi odniesienie do zasobu.
Rozumiem, że site_url()zwraca lokalizację, w której znajdują się podstawowe pliki wordpress. Tak więc, jeśli mój blog jest hostowany w, http://example.com/blogwtedy site_url()wracahttp://example.com/blog Ale czym się home_url()różni? Dla mnie home_url()zwraca to samo:http://example.com/blog Jeśli to prawda, czy mogę poprosić Wordpress o zwrot http://example.com/?
Chcę dodać niestandardowy kod PHP, aby upewnić się, że ilekroć strona w mojej witrynie ładuje się w mojej przeglądarce, adres URL tej strony jest wyświetlany na ekranie. Mogę używać echo get_permalink(), ale to nie działa na wszystkich stronach. Niektóre strony (np. Moja strona główna ) wyświetlają kilka postów, a jeśli …
Wygląda na to, że wszystkie zasoby internetowe oparte na temacie usuwania niestandardowego ślimaka typu post, tj yourdomain.com/CPT-SLUG/post-name są obecnie bardzo nieaktualnymi rozwiązaniami, często odwołującymi się do instalacji przed wersją 3.5 WP. Powszechnym jest: 'rewrite' => array( 'slug' => false, 'with_front' => false ), w ramach funkcji register_post_type. To już nie …
Korzystam z wtyczki o nazwie Proste lokalne awatary, która pozwala mi przesyłać obrazy autorskie, które są przechowywane lokalnie na moim serwerze (bez Gravatara). Wtyczka działa dobrze i get_avatarzwraca lokalnego awatara. Jednak muszę używać tego awatara na różne sposoby i w różnych miejscach, a do tego potrzebuję adresu URL obrazu lokalnego …
Próbuję napisać procedurę oneboxing, która zapewnia specjalne traktowanie wpisów na blogu WordPress. Biorąc pod uwagę prosty, pozbawiony ozdób adres URL w treści, taki jak http://blog.stackoverflow.com/2011/03/a-new-name-for-stack-overflow-with-surprise-ending/ Jak wykryć, że jest to instalacja WordPress, najlepiej bez wykonywania pełnego HTTP GET przy każdym wyświetlanym adresie URL? Z pewnością istnieją wspólne konwencje dotyczące adresów …
Kiedy tworzysz stronę w WordPress, jest to tylko wpis w tabeli bazy danych; w tej lokalizacji nie ma rzeczywistego pliku. Jednak mogę sam utworzyć plik w tej lokalizacji, co spowoduje wykroczenie strony z WordPress. Usuwam plik i płynnie wraca do strony WordPress. Jestem tylko ciekawy, jak to osiągnąć. Prawdopodobnie odbywa …
Czy jest gdzieś strona, która szczegółowo opisuje, w jaki sposób WordPress generuje ślimaki dla adresów URL? Piszę skrypt, który musi generować kopie adresów URL identyczne z tymi generowanymi przez WordPress.
Zamknięte. To pytanie jest nie na temat . Obecnie nie przyjmuje odpowiedzi. Chcesz poprawić to pytanie? Zaktualizuj pytanie, aby było na temat wymiany WordPress Development Stack Exchange. Zamknięte 4 lata temu . Jestem nowy w wordpress, skonfigurowałem wszystko, ale coś mnie niepokoi: na każdym pojedynczym adresie URL lub linku wszędzie …
Wordpress ma funkcję, dzięki której automatycznie przekieruje twoje adresy URL, jeśli zauważy, że są one źle napisane. Oto przykład: Mam stronę o nazwiemy-page Jeśli pójdę do: www.mysite.com/something/my-page/ natychmiast przekieruje mnie do www.mysite.com/my-page/ ponieważ nic nie istnieje pod pierwszym adresem URL. Jak mogę wyłączyć tę funkcję i zamiast tego uzyskać 404, …
Mam funkcję, która przekierowuje użytkowników do strony logowania (głównej), jeśli próbują uzyskać dostęp do dowolnej innej strony bez zalogowania, oto jak to działa: function restrict_access_if_logged_out(){ if (!is_user_logged_in() && !is_home()){ wp_redirect( get_option('home') ); } } add_action( 'wp', 'restrict_access_if_logged_out', 3 ); Naprawdę proste i działa dobrze, problem polega na tym, że muszę …
Działa na moich stronach, ale nie na moich postach. Jeśli do example.com/wp-json/wp/v2/pages?slug=page-nameniego przejdę , strona zostanie poprawnie pobrana. Jeśli pójdę do example.com/wp-json/wp/v2/posts?slug=post-nameniego, nie odzyskam posta w ten sam sposób. Czy ktoś może mi powiedzieć, jak zdobyć posta według nazwy ślimaka? Wpis ma również kategorię, ale nie wiem, czy jest to …
Częścią mojej pracy jest tworzenie stron internetowych Wordpress. Zwykle pracuję na laptopie, dopóki nie mam czegoś wystarczająco dobrego, aby przesłać je na serwer testowy, na którym klient go sprawdza. Tworzę VirtualHost dla każdego nowego projektu, więc zawsze pracuję z instalacją Wordpress w domenie, która wygląda http://local.example.com/, ale kiedy strona zostanie …
Po kliknięciu pojedynczego wpisu na stronie kategorii lub w tym przypadku na dowolnej stronie, możesz uzyskać adres URL odnośnika i przeanalizować go, aby uzyskać ciąg zapytania. Ale działa to tylko z domyślną strukturą permalink Przykład, gdy strona odsyłająca jest stroną kategorii: A var_dump( parse_url( wp_get_referer() ) );daje następujące dane wyjściowe …
Właśnie zmieniłem adres URL jednego z moich postów http://2011.denmark.wordcamp.org/session/theme-frameworks-trends-og-standardisering/ do http://2011.denmark.wordcamp.org/session/wordpress-themes-mere-end-design/ Teraz, jeśli przejdę do starego adresu URL, nastąpi przekierowanie do nowego. To oczywiście świetne! ... Ale czy jest to funkcja WordPress, czy co się tutaj dzieje? Czy WP śledzi historię adresów URL postów, zapewniając ponowne zapisywanie / przekierowania dla …
Niedawno zauważyłem, że Wordpress próbuje automatycznie uzupełnić adres URL, gdy nie zostanie przesłany w całości. Na przykład mam adres URL posta, który wygląda następująco: http://www.mysite.com/some-post-title Jeśli przejdę do następującego adresu URL: http://www.mysite.com/some-post-ti Widzę, że adres URL jest przesyłany do Wordpress, ale Wordpress dokonuje przekierowania 301 http://www.mysite.com/some-post-title. Jak mogę wyłączyć to …
Używamy plików cookie i innych technologii śledzenia w celu poprawy komfortu przeglądania naszej witryny, aby wyświetlać spersonalizowane treści i ukierunkowane reklamy, analizować ruch w naszej witrynie, i zrozumieć, skąd pochodzą nasi goście.
Kontynuując, wyrażasz zgodę na korzystanie z plików cookie i innych technologii śledzenia oraz potwierdzasz, że masz co najmniej 16 lat lub zgodę rodzica lub opiekuna.